I also tried...tried being the key word here...to do Month 10 of the Civil War Tribute BOM...the best description I can come up with is NIGHTMARE! I thought last month was bad...there were partial seams and set in seams in those blocks. This month the block looked pretty easy when I first looked at it...then on further review I realized that there were set in seams again. Well I followed all the directions and got all my parts together, then the directions said something like refer to month 9 for set in seam directions...well, I've been at this quilting thing for a lot of years, and for the life of me I can't get these blocks together...I just can't do it. Somehow I think for the price of this BOM we could get a bit better directions. My solution is that I'm pitching the block parts that I did, coming up with my own blocks to fill those 2 spots.
